BTW -- Be sure and take pix of the things you are getting rid of. Also, be careful that you don't get rid of something truly precious to you. Sometimes we weed out too much. If it's a good memory (like a great vacation), photograph and get rid of it. If it's something that gives you a warm fuzzy every time you touch it (the baby blanket you had as an infant or your child had), keep it.
